Запрос Azure Application Insights для отображения частоты времени

Хотите отображать время вместе с миллисекундами с длительностью времени, например 1200 мс, 1500 мс на панели инструментов, есть ли способ определить эту продолжительность для отображения на диаграмме?

введите описание изображения здесь

2 ответа

Я не уверен, что это сработает для вас. Но что я делаю, когда делюсь отчетом из запроса App Insights или Log Analytics, я используюrender * with(title="")синтаксис для добавления заголовка. Это позволяет мне добавить контекст к тому, чем я делюсь. Для вас это может быть место, где вы указываете единицы измерения по осям X и Y.

См. Мой пример ниже для включения заголовков.

let start = ago(3h);
let end = now();
let timegrain = 1m;
pageViews
| where 
    timestamp > start and timestamp < end
| summarize 
    Avg_Duration_Seconds = avg(duration)/1000 
    by 
    bin(timestamp,timegrain)
| render timechart with(title="AVG PageView Duration(seconds) - Last 3 Hours, By Minute")

Вам нужно будет изменить единицы в любой диаграмме, которая есть на панели инструментов.

Если бы вы выполнили этот запрос в книгах, вы бы зашли в настройки диаграммы на этом этапе рабочей книги и сказали бы, что ось Y - миллисекунды, и он добавит соответствующие единицы для вас в метки. Если вы используете метрики, они должны уже знать единицы измерения и отображать правильные метки.

Вам нужно будет уточнить свой вопрос о том, как / где вы создали эту диаграмму, чтобы кто-либо мог вам помочь.

Другие вопросы по тегам